Transaction 220df2e35ea7575737d075183a909db645b0cd8b8be8b9da2595277d33b2eda8

1 Input
1 Outputs
  • 220df2e35ea7575737d075183a909db645b0cd8b8be8b9da2595277d33b2eda8:0
  • value  528403
    address  39RTwUPNPEAG5LLQLyAEh7UeFpuZXGZuus